Essential Features to Look For
When I’m on a climbing mission, a good pair of pants can be my best buddy. Here’s what makes the cut for me in terms of must-have features:
- Durable and Stretchy Fabrics: Seek out pants that are tough yet flexible. You want something that can stand up to craggy surfaces while giving you the freedom to move. Whether you’re pounding up a cliff or maneuvering in the gym, flexibility and toughness keep you comfy and capable.
- Flat Waistband: Ever spent hours in a harness, wishing your waistband didn’t dig in? A flat waistband changes the game, keeping it comfortable all the way.
- Articulated Knees: For those serious moves, pants with articulated knees let the fabric move with your leg. It’s like they know what you need before you do.
- Gusseted Crotch: This gives you extra toughness and flexibility, crucial when you’re pushing for those high steps or doing a wide stretch.
- UV Protection: Climbing outdoors? Pants with UV protection are a no-brainer to keep your skin safe from the sun’s glare.
Considerations for Climbing Pants
Not all climbs are created equal, and neither are climbing pants. Here’s how to match your pants with your climb.
Climbing Type | Need-to-Have Features | Example Pants |
---|---|---|
Bouldering | Flexibility, breathability, padded knees | PrAna Axiom Jean |
Sport Climbing | Lightweight, tough, dries fast | Outdoor Research Ferrosi Pant |
Trad Climbing | Withstands scrapes, adapts to weather changes | Mountain Equipment Beta Pants |
Alpine Climbing | Warm, light, lets air through | Mammut Ledge Pants |

Top Recommendations for Climbing Pants
Looking for the perfect gear to scale those heights? Picking the best climbing pants is a big deal—you want comfort, flexibility, and strength in your corner. Here are my go-to choices for 2024, giving the lowdown on how these pants stack up in the key areas.
Matador Meggings Leggings
Matador Meggings are your sleek and trusty companion on the climb. You get flexibility and moisture-wicking coolness that’ll keep you dry even when the going gets tough. The snug fit supports your muscles, helping you push your limits without wearing yourself out. For more juice, head over to Matador Meggings.
PrAna Stretch Zion Pant
Considered a staple for many climbers, PrAna Stretch Zion Pants blend nylon and spandex, giving you a mix of toughness and freedom. Rain or shine, their quick-dry and water-beating tricks make them perfect for outdoorsy folks. Catch more info at 99Boulders.
Outdoor Research Ferrosi Pant
Outdoor Research Ferrosi Pant is your best pal in the heat, with its light and breezy fab. The pants stretch like a dream, letting you move like a ninja. They’re dishing out rock-solid toughness against scrapes and scratches, just right for climbing. Dive into more details at 99Boulders.
PrAna Axiom Jean
For the climbers who love a dash of style, PrAna Axiom Jean serves up the classic jean vibe mixed with the freedom you need on the rock face. Their stretchiness keeps you comfy both on the mountain and off for a pint with pals.
Ocun Mania Jeans
Ocun Mania Jeans are dreamt up for the climbers, offering comfort and wear-resistance. With a stretchy fabric and roomy crotch, you’ll move around easily, with no awkward holds barred. Plus, they’re swanky enough to wear once you’re done climbing.
La Sportiva Roots Pant
Rocking an organic cotton and spandex combo, La Sportiva Roots Pant gives coziness and flex needed for those trickier climbs. With specially sewn knees and crotch, they tackle complicated motions like a breeze and keep you cool when things heat up.
E9 Sid 2.1 Pants
E9 Sid 2.1 Pants bring special designs that make hard climbs easier on you, letting you make big steps without breaking a sweat. They’re priced at £75 and bring top performance for the serious climber. Check out more at UKClimbing.
Mountain Equipment Beta Pants
Coming in at £80, Mountain Equipment Beta Pants offer a loose fit that doesn’t skimp on movement, and they snugly fit under your harness. Besides working great, they use eco-stuff like organic cotton which ticks the green boxes. More info can be found at UKClimbing.
Mammut Ledge Pants
Newest on the block, priced at £90, Mammut Ledge Pants are as light as they are comfy, making them spot-on for those hot, sunny climbs. While they aren’t the toughest for those rugged and wild spots, they’ll keep you moving with stretchy ease. More details over at UKClimbing.

Advancements in Climbing Pant Materials
The fabric game has gotten pretty intense. Remember when heavyweight pants meant you were dragging around your own personal sauna? Times changed. We’re talking materials that flex with you and breathe like a late-night talk show host.
These days, pants are teaming up with the likes of nylon, polyester, and spandex. Think functionality meets flexibility, and they’ve even got a secret weapon—abrasion resistance, perfect for when you’re monkeying around on rocky trails (Karpos). Check out this handy table:
Material | Benefits |
---|---|
Nylon/Polyester | Light, tough, dries in a flash |
Spandex/Elastane | Stretchy magic, super flexible |
Cotton blends | Comfy, chill |

Factors Impacting Climbing Pant Selection
When it comes to climbing pants for guys, there’s more to ponder than you’d think. Here’s the deal with features for bouldering, trad, and multi-pitch climbing:
Fabric and Material: You gotta look out for stuff like nylon, which lasts through tough spots, and cotton-elastane blends for comfort and freedom to move like Spider-Man (Barrabes). It’s all about finding pants that aren’t just tough but stretchy too. Think of them like a good pair of yoga pants that can take a beating.
Design Features: Fancy pants details are key—articulated knees and gusseted crotches let you move freely and keep your pants looking good and not ripped to shreds (Barrabes).
Weather Adaptability: If you’re up against the elements, opt for pants with UV protection, water resistance, and breathability. For example, those alpine climbing pants keep you from turning into an ice cube or getting soaked in a surprise shower (Karpos).
Practical Features: Make sure those pants sit nice with a flat waistband under your harness and have usable pockets. Adjustable lengths are a good call too, so you’re not dragging them in the mud (Barrabes).

The Influence of Technical Wear Brands
These brands know a thing or two about making climbing gear that’s hard to beat, combining cutting-edge design with materials that perform under pressure. Let’s check out some heavy hitters in the game:
- Arc’teryx: Born in Canada by a group of climbers in 1989, they’ve rewritten the rule book on tech apparel. Waterproof zippers? Check. Slick fits? Double-check. You’ll barely notice the weather shift when you’re out there. (Highsnobiety)
- Moncler: The Italian flair you’ve come to love since the ’50s ski scene, now making waves in the climbing world. Moncler finds the sweet spot between luxury and practicality, perfect for everything from the slopes to the streets. (Highsnobiety)
- The North Face: Been around since ‘68, their Denali fleece is like a hug that’s got your back (literally). They’ve set the bar high for stuff that looks good and takes a beating on adventures. (Highsnobiety)
- Patagonia: This brand’s as cool as the icy namesake region, leading the charge in eco-friendly fashion. Their stuff is made with the planet in mind, using materials like merino wool. Talk about wearing your heart on your sleeve. (Highsnobiety)
- Mammut: Since 1862, this Swiss outfit has been blending classic design with technical excellence. It’s like they’ve been listening to climbers’ secret wishes all along. (Highsnobiety)
